There was a comic adaptation of the 2010 movie? I knew about the existence of series comics but didn't realize there was a movie comic. When was it released?
September 12, 2017, and it was rereleased in hardback in 2021 and is still easy to find.
Tumblr media Tumblr media
There's also the Tangled: The Graphic Novel, released in 2010. It was an exclusive at the Disney Store. (And I would freaking love to get my hands on it.)

Tangled Bonus Marathon - Hair-Raising Adventures (Tangled: the Series Comic)
Tumblr media
Introduction
You know the drill. This is the third graphic novel collection of the IDW Tangled the Series comic. It’s more of the same... but also not. We see a bit of a shift this issue with longer, plot heavier stories, that attempt to connect to the main show’s on going story arc more. With ‘attempt’ being the key word here. Let’s dive in.
Content
Repeat if Necessary
The ‘Summer Sun Festival’ is going on, (which doesn’t make a whole lot of sense given season one’s timeline, but whatever) and Rapunzel wants to have the most perfect day. So she plans everything out to a tee... only to keep messing things up because she won’t go with the flow.
A mysterious old woman gives her a magic lantern that will send her back in time for just one day. What follows from there is basically a Groundhog’s Day scenario, where Rapunzel keeps repeating the festival over and over, only to make things worse and worse the more she tries to control things.
It’s not until she finally learns to accept things as they are and to be adaptable that she manages to have a fun day out with her friends and so refuses the gift, ending the time loop. We later find out that the old woman is unnamed Zhan Tiri supporter.
It’s a far better time traveling episode than what the show actually gave us. In fact this story is better than a large chunk of episodes from the main show. It’s not anything astoundingly amazing, but it functions better as ‘a filler’ story than most.
There’s clear set-up and resolve. The main character actually learns something! *gasp!*  And there’s hints to the wider story arc and series lore, that while it not necessary, adds a level of interest and intrigue. Sadly, it doesn’t actually connect back to the show due to Season three’s re-writes, but it’s prove that once upon a time, Tangle the Series used to have writers involved that actually cared about decent continuity.
The Madness
The second story also does a lot of things more successfully than the main series as well.
For one, we get an actual mother/daughter adventure. Even though the idea that Frederic would allow Rapunzel to travel outside the kingdom on diplomatic visits kind of undermines season one’s main conflict. (She wants to travel, so find her ways to travel doing princess things with the body guards you want her to have, meh)
The second thing it does better, is that it pulls off whole ‘girl is driven by jealously and mommy issues to conquer a kingdom at the encouragement of a mean girl demon with ill defined goals using a powerful magical object to subjugate people, but all she really wants is a ‘friend’ (i.e. Rapunzel) and is brought to reason with some love and understanding’ plotline than season three, mainly because they make the girl in question a seven year old!
It makes far more sense for a child to lash out like that than a grown ass woman, Chris!
Anyways, Rapunzel and her mom go to visit one of Arianna’s friends in another kingdom. There they find the young princess is kind of spoiled and orders everyone about. Turns out she wasn’t raised like this, but was given a magic wand that forces people to be mind controlled by her. Said wand was given to her by her ‘handmaiden; who turns out to be another Zhan Tiri supporter.
However, Rapunzel’s hair, for ill-explained reasons, can release people from the mind control and the wand’s power doesn’t work on her. After talking to the little girl she realizes that the child is just super lonely because her mother is too busy working to give her the attention that she needs, so after a heart to heart the young princess apologizes.
Which is when the ‘not-handmaiden’ reveals herself and her manipulation, but is easily defeated when Rapunzel destroys the wand.
I think I like this story a little less than the first, but it’s still a strong entry.
Save the Date
This one is pure fluff, but it’s good fluff.
Rapunzel has the day off and Eugene has a whole bunch of romantic things planned for them. (including hiring Varian to build a chocolate fountain.) Only their date keeps getting interrupted by various mishaps as Rapunzel keeps stopping to ‘help’ people. And to be fair she does help, but nothing she does majorly changes anything and only furthers to make Eugene’s day more miserable. In the end though they have a heart to heart while dancing in the alone in the town square.
This is literally some of the best writing for New Dream I’ve ever seen. In fact it’s so good that it’s borderline out of character. They’re actually having a mature conversation about themselves, about their relationship, and what they can both do to improve upon it!
Seriously, where was this in the actual show!?
The only complaint I have, and it’s very minor, is that Rapunzel should have offered to compensate the fishermen for his lost catch. No, it wasn’t her fault that he lost it, but as a ruler, it’s kind of her job to take care of her people and their livelihoods. And if she’s so focused on ‘helping’, than that would be a far better way to do it, because she’s fucking rich! 
Misadventure’s in Camouflage: Hide and Seek
The two page shorts return in this mini-anthology focusing on Pascal.
Pascal and a young Rapunzel are playing hide and seek in the tower. Pascal gets the idea to hide in plain sight among a bunch of paintings of himself that Rapunzel drew earlier.
It’s cute, but there’s nothing else beyond that. It’s the weakest of the three shorts.
Misadventure’s in Camouflage: Humble Pie
The second story is slightly stronger, with Pascal trying to steal a freshly baked pie from under a young Rapunzel’s nose. Only to fail when he falls directly into the pie itself.
This is one is also fluff, but it at least has more of a set up and resolution.
Misadventure’s in Camouflage: Up a Wall
This is the strongest of the Pascal’s shorts, probably because it also double’s as a Max story too.
While teaching a sword fighting lesson for the troops, the Captain entrust Max to hold his helmet. But when Max loses it, it’s up to Pascal to retrieve the hat before Cap notices its missing.
This one has like actual stakes, and a real conflict. Plus there’s more character interaction instead of relying on Pascal’s supposed ‘cuteness’ alone to maintain interest.
Presentation
Tumblr media
The artwork inside is of course superb as always and on the same level as the previous IDW comics. However, as an added bonus this issue features variant covers as well, which is a nice addition.
Would I Recommend It
This is the best bunch of comics so far. The IDW graphic novels only keep getting better and better. Of course this gets a strong recommendation from me.
